Petition Require restaurants to specify menu items that are microwave meals
I propose that restaurants should be required to inform customers on their menu whether a meal is microwaved or prepared fresh.
A large number of restaurants and pubs regularly include ready meals and microwave meals on their menu but are not required to inform customers.

Requiring restaurants to state this information would allow customers to make a more informed decision on what they're eating, as many people like myself would rather not include microwave meals in their diet, especially when paying a premium for eating it in a restaurant.
This change would hopefully lead customers to ordering freshly made meals, encouraging restaurants to change their practices and perhaps helping their unskilled staff gain kitchen qualifications to help further their careers.
